aboutsumma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orandre.schmid <andre.schmid@est.tech>2021-03-15 17:52:43 +0000
committerChristophe Closset <christophe.closset@intl.att.com>2021-03-18 11:26:11 +0000
commit183b3b13a2fc879256140f0865346f537b64e899 (patch)
tree7f0ae8aeb65591afd0d07a6618181ab9dcb60e75
parent49de015b6b49f64516557254e1e3713448ca4e6c (diff)
Remove wait for welcome screen in UI tests
Remove unnecessary wait for the welcome screen after the login. The welcome screen doesn't exist anymore. Change-Id: Iddd57016fbb2a890029cd24b18a5fadc3c5ddb3d Issue-ID: SDC-3522 Signed-off-by: andre.schmid <andre.schmid@est.tech>
-rw-r--r--integration-tests/src/test/java/org/onap/sdc/frontend/ci/tests/execute/setup/SetupCDTest.java23
1 files changed, 9 insertions, 14 deletions
diff --git a/integration-tests/src/test/java/org/onap/sdc/frontend/ci/tests/execute/setup/SetupCDTest.java b/integration-tests/src/test/java/org/onap/sdc/frontend/ci/tests/execute/setup/SetupCDTest.java
index c3afc0bd13..638f0b4aae 100644
--- a/integration-tests/src/test/java/org/onap/sdc/frontend/ci/tests/execute/setup/SetupCDTest.java
+++ b/integration-tests/src/test/java/org/onap/sdc/frontend/ci/tests/execute/setup/SetupCDTest.java
@@ -334,27 +334,22 @@ public abstract class SetupCDTest extends DriverFactory {
getWindowTest().setUser(credentials);
}
- private void goToHomePage(UserRoleEnum role) throws Exception {
- final int gettingButtonTimeOut = 10;
+ private void goToHomePage(final UserRoleEnum role) {
+ if (UserRoleEnum.ADMIN.equals(role)) {
+ return;
+ }
try {
getWindowTest().setRefreshAttempts(getWindowTest().getRefreshAttempts() == 0 ? NUM_OF_ATTEMPTS_TO_REFTRESH : getWindowTest().getRefreshAttempts());
- if (!role.equals(UserRoleEnum.ADMIN)) {
-
- WebElement closeButton = GeneralUIUtils.getClickableButtonBy(By.className("sdc-welcome-close"), gettingButtonTimeOut);
- if (closeButton != null) {
- closeButton.click();
- }
-
- if (!GeneralUIUtils.isElementVisibleByTestId(DataTestIdEnum.MainMenuButtons.HOME_BUTTON.getValue())) {
- restartBrowser(role);
- }
+ if (!GeneralUIUtils.isElementVisibleByTestId(DataTestIdEnum.MainMenuButtons.HOME_BUTTON.getValue())) {
+ restartBrowser(role);
}
- } catch (Exception e) {
+ } catch (final Exception e) {
+ LOGGER.debug("An error has occurred while loading the home page", e);
restartBrowser(role);
}
}
- private void restartBrowser(UserRoleEnum role) throws Exception {
+ private void restartBrowser(UserRoleEnum role) {
getWindowTest().setRefreshAttempts(getWindowTest().getRefreshAttempts() - 1);
if (getWindowTest().getRefreshAttempts() <= 0) {
System.out.println("ERR : Something is wrong with browser!");